Introduction to St Alkmund's Church
St Alkmund's Church is a religious organization located in Derby, England. The church has a rich history dating back to the 9th century and is named after St Alkmund, a Christian martyr who was beheaded by the Danes. The purpose of the church is to provide a space for worship, prayer, and spiritual guidance to the local community. What makes this church unique is that it has a special focus on serving the deaf community, and offers sign language interpretation during services.Services & products
